Ever wondered how the ultra-rich handle their fortunes? From my observations, billionaire wives often blend personal passion with strategic wealth management. Some dive into philanthropy, like Melinda French Gates, who channeled billions into global health and education through her foundation. Others, like Laurene Powell Jobs, invest in impactful ventures like Emerson Collective, merging profit with social change. Then there are those who build empires of their own—think Priscilla Chan co-founding the Chan Zuckerberg Initiative. It’s not just about spending; it’s about legacy-building. Many also rely on private wealth managers and family offices to handle investments discreetly, ensuring their wealth grows while they focus on causes or businesses that resonate personally.

What fascinates me is the diversity in their approaches. Some prefer low-key lifestyles, quietly supporting arts or sciences, while others become fashion icons or media moguls. Take Diane von Fürstenberg—she turned her name into a global brand. The common thread? Agency. These women aren’t just passive beneficiaries; they’re architects of their financial futures, whether through savvy investments, entrepreneurship, or philanthropy. It’s a reminder that wealth, when wielded with intention, can reshape industries and communities.

What Happened At America'S Secret Arctic Base In Greenland?

4 答案2025-12-11 23:39:47
The story of America's secret Arctic base in Greenland, known as Camp Century, feels like something straight out of a Cold War spy thriller. Built in the 1960s under the guise of a scientific research station, it was actually part of Project Iceworm—a plan to hide nuclear missiles under the ice. The idea was wild: tunnels carved into the glacier, housing everything from living quarters to a nuclear reactor. But the ice had other plans; it shifted unpredictably, making the base unstable. By 1966, it was abandoned, leaving behind not just infrastructure but also tons of waste, including radioactive material. Decades later, climate change is melting the ice, threatening to expose those remnants. It’s a haunting reminder of how human ambition can collide with nature’s forces. What fascinates me most is the sheer audacity of the project. Imagine trying to outmaneuver Soviet detection by burying missiles in ice! The base even had a fake 'science' cover story, complete with Danish collaboration (though they claim they didn’t know about the missiles). Today, it’s a cautionary tale about secrecy and environmental consequences. Where Can I Buy Her Secret Obsession Audiobook Legally?

7 答案2025-10-29 20:04:01
Hunting for the audiobook version of 'Her Secret Obsession'? I’ve gone down this rabbit hole a few times, so here’s the full map I use. Start with the big storefronts: Audible (Amazon) is usually the go-to — they often have exclusive editions and a sample you can preview. Apple Books and Google Play Books also sell audiobooks and can be a little friendlier if you’re already tied into those ecosystems. Kobo and Audiobooks.com are solid alternatives, and Kobo sometimes has sales that beat Audible. If you care about supporting indie bookstores, check Libro.fm; they sell many titles via a membership model that sends money to your local shop. Libraries are an underrated legal option: use OverDrive/Libby or Hoopla with a library card to borrow audiobooks for free (availability depends on licensing). Also peek at the author or publisher’s website — sometimes they link to official retail partners or offer bundles (ebook + audio) or discount codes. A couple of other notes: check narration credits and DRM rules before buying, compare prices across stores, and use trial credits or promo deals if you want to save. Personally, I love snagging a discounted audiobook and pairing it with a walk — nothing beats that first chapter. If you’re worried about region locks, check the ISBN for the audiobook edition or the publisher’s distribution notes so you buy the right version.
